4 years agobash: fix CVE-2019-18276
De Huo [Thu, 24 Sep 2020 02:39:44 +0000 (10:39 +0800)]
bash: fix CVE-2019-18276

An issue was discovered in disable_priv_mode in shell.c in GNU Bash
through 5.0 patch 11. By default, if Bash is run with its effective UID
not equal to its real UID, it will drop privileges by setting its
effective UID to its real UID. However, it does so incorrectly. On Linux
and other systems that support "saved UID" functionality, the saved UID
is not dropped. An attacker with command execution in the shell can use
"enable -f" for runtime loading of a new builtin, which can be a shared
object that calls setuid() and therefore regains privileges. However,
binaries running with an effective UID of 0 are unaffected.

Get the patch from [1] to fix the issue.

4 years agooeqa/qemurunner: Increase serial timeout
Richard Purdie [Fri, 18 Sep 2020 05:57:10 +0000 (06:57 +0100)]
oeqa/qemurunner: Increase serial timeout

Increase the serial login timeout from 60 to 120s. This seems like a
long time, however for a qemumips image with systemd+PAM and openssh,
(e.g. core-image-sato-sdk + DISTRO=poky-altcfg), the getty connects
to systemd's pam module which waits on logind and 45s for all this
to happen at the same time as things like ssh key generation happens
is not unknown.

Increase the timeout to match the longer times we know these things
can take in the worst case scenarios since we're tired of intermittent
issues related to the serial login affecting the autobuilder.

4 years agosystemd-serialgetty: Replace sed quoting using ' with " to allow var expansion
Geoff Parker [Sat, 12 Sep 2020 03:07:05 +0000 (20:07 -0700)]
systemd-serialgetty: Replace sed quoting using ' with " to allow var expansion

A recent commit added single quotes around the sed regex's. This prevented the
expansion of $default_baudrate in do_install(), and ended up with systemd's'
serial-getty@.service file having a literal $default_baudrate.

This broke the serial console getty service.

serial-getty@.service was getting a line which looked like this:

  ExecStart=-/sbin/agetty -8 -L %I $default_baudrate $TERM

Rather than:

  ExecStart=-/sbin/agetty -8 -L %I 115200 $TERM

Fixed by repacing the single quotes with double quotes in the sed expressions.

4 years agocve-check/cve-update-db-native: use lockfile to fix usage under multiconfig
Chris Laplante [Wed, 9 Sep 2020 20:51:07 +0000 (16:51 -0400)]
cve-check/cve-update-db-native: use lockfile to fix usage under multiconfig

Previously CVE_CHECK_DB_FILE / CVE_CHECK_DB_DIR was the same across
multiconfigs which led to a race condition wherein multiple
cve-update-db-native:do_populate_cve_db tasks could attempt to write to
the same sqlite database. This led to the following task failure:

4 years agoimage.bbclass: fix REPRODUCIBLE_TIMESTAMP_ROOTFS reference
Matt Madison [Mon, 7 Sep 2020 13:21:15 +0000 (06:21 -0700)]
image.bbclass: fix REPRODUCIBLE_TIMESTAMP_ROOTFS reference

Commit 97b439469a45a089431ca9c31893288c855045f4 added a fallback
mechanism for getting the rootfs timestamp. However, it uses curly
braces around the variable name, which causes bitbake resolve the
variable reference, rather than the shell, so the git timestamp
never gets used. Fix the reference to restore the intent of
making it a fallback for when there is no git timestamp to
retrieve.

4 years agopackage: get_package_mapping: avoid dependency mapping if renamed package provides...
Yann Dirson [Tue, 1 Sep 2020 12:35:12 +0000 (14:35 +0200)]
package: get_package_mapping: avoid dependency mapping if renamed package provides original name

Packages with a runtime dependency on a target package whose name is
changed by the PKG_* mechanism must rebuild when that mapping changes,
but we have no way of tracking this today, so
eg. packagegroup-machine-base ends up with a relationship on a
versioned kernel-image, and does not get rebuilt when that version
changes, leading to unsatisfiable dependency and reproducibility
issue.

OTOH there is no reason for the dependency to get rewritten if the
renamed package already has a RPROVIDES on the non-rewritten package
name, and if the dependency relationship is an unversionned one.  This
is what this patch prevents.

Note that this may not cover all cases of rewritten package names.

Notably I had to let the rewrite be done in the case of versionned
dependencies, as package managers usually can follow "Provides" in
such case; this includes many dependencies against shared-lib packages
renamed to their soname, and those at least are OK, since the
dependent recipe should explicitly depend on the target recipe.

4 years agodevtool: deploy-target: Fix size calculation for hard links
Michael Tretter [Tue, 1 Sep 2020 13:29:00 +0000 (15:29 +0200)]
devtool: deploy-target: Fix size calculation for hard links

If a package contains hard links to a file, the file size is added for
each hard link instead of once for the file. Therefore, the calculated
size may be much larger than the actual package size.

For example, the mesa-megadriver package contains several hard links to
the same library.

Keep track of the inode numbers when listing the files that are
installed and use the actual size only for the first occurrence of an
inode. All further hard links to the same inode are added to the file
list, but accounted with size 0.

All file names need to be added to the file list, because the list is
used for preserving the files/hard links on the target.

4 years agokernel-yocto: checksum all modifications to available kernel fragments directories
Bruce Ashfield [Thu, 27 Aug 2020 20:04:47 +0000 (16:04 -0400)]
kernel-yocto: checksum all modifications to available kernel fragments directories

This is based on the patch from Zhaolong Zhang <zhangzl2013@126.com>
[kernel-yocto: checksum indirect cfg and scc files]

While the recommended manner to share/reuse feature fragments is to
maintain them in a kernel-meta repository and track the changes via the
standard SRCREV fetcher mechanism, that method is not always practical
for small sets of features or for quick testing of changes.

These other flows use .scc files on the SRC_URI. It has been noted that
config fragments or other features indirectly included by those .scc
files will not trigger the kernel meta-data to be re-run and hence a
build can continue with stale data (or not be triggered at all).

To solve this issue, we can collect the directories that are searchable
via FILESEXTRAPATHS and add them to the do_kernel_metadata task
checksum.

This allows modifications, additions and removals from the potential
kernel feature directories to trigger a re-execution of the meta data
task.

4 years agokernel.bbclass: run do_symlink_kernsrc before do_patch
Rasmus Villemoes [Tue, 25 Aug 2020 14:35:15 +0000 (16:35 +0200)]
kernel.bbclass: run do_symlink_kernsrc before do_patch

There's a race between do_symlink_kernsrc and do_populate_lic, since
the latter is ordered "after do_patch"; so the two may run in
parallel. In some cases, that actually causes do_populate_lic to fail
if it happens to look for a license file somewhere under ${S} in the
short window after shutil.move and before the symlink has been
created.

Fix that by simply ordering symlink_kernsrc before do_patch. Any task
that pokes around in ${S} looking for files should be ordered after
do_patch, so this should also fix similar latent races with other ad
hoc tasks.

4 years agobluez5: fix builds that require ell support
Peter A. Bigot [Tue, 25 Aug 2020 15:34:01 +0000 (10:34 -0500)]
bluez5: fix builds that require ell support

Shortly after the recipe was updated to add ell as a mesh dependency
the way ell was integrated into bluez5 was changed.  BlueZ requires
ell only for mesh and for btpclient (external test programs).  It will
be ignored unless either mesh or btpclient are selected.

ell can be supplied externally, or it can be copied into the bluez
build directory from an existing sibling source directory.  Since
bitbake builds do not provide a sibling source directory tell bluez to
look for it as an external library in the conditions where it's
required.
